I said in the original thread way back when that it would never happen. The entire thing was a scam by Spinosa to get top dollar for his place on Corporate.
If y'all aren't aware, he owned the theater that is now the Movie Tavern. He was in negotiations with Movie Tavern to buy it and they wouldn't pay his ridiculous price. So he, without mentioning the pending sale, called up the Draft House folks and got them to come to Baton Rouge. He proposed making them a smoking deal to build in Rouzan. They spent a bunch of time and money making preliminary plans. Spinosa then pushed the plans out to the media and leveraged that to get Movie Tavern to hurry up and buy to beat Draft House to the punch.
Basically, he fricked both parties over. Some will say this was shrewd business but the dishonesty of what he did says otherwise. This is akin to what he pulled with Perkins Rowe and the chilled water plant. Frankly, the fact that anyone will do business with the guy is a testament to either their stupidity or their greed. Just not sure which.
